Cannons & Clouds started as a folky duo, but is now a six-piece making music that has grown in many ways, both figurative and literal. Three- to six-part harmonies and a full-time harpist take the balladeering of singer-guitarist Zachary Blizzard into musical terrain far more lush and symphonic than your average indie folk band.
Cannons & Clouds has just released June, its second album. Come on out to the Rock Make Street Festival this Saturday for your chance to catch some of the new tunes live. ...

You Are Plural is new on the scene, and I'm beyond stoked to see the band live for the first time tonight at the release party for its new EP, No More.
The duo's music is primarily built around Ephriam Nagler's Wurlitzer piano and Jen Grady's cello, with plenty of vocal melodies contributed by both. The arrangements are minimal but lush at the same time, or at alternating times, as the pacing and arrangement of a song may dictate. The music has an earthy, organic feel akin to folk music, but I hate to really even plant that seed in your brain because I don't think this is folk music. It's intriguing, beautiful, and many other things, but not easily categorizable. ...
